Crystal Structure of the H233A mutant of 7-cyano-7-deazaguanine reductase, QueF from Vibrio cholerae complexed with preQ0Crystal Structure of the H233A mutant of 7-cyano-7-deazaguanine reductase, QueF from Vibrio cholerae complexed with preQ0

Structural highlights

4ghm is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Vibrio cholerae O1 biovar El Tor str. N16961. This structure supersedes the now removed PDB entry 3rzq.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A. For a guided tour on the structure components use FirstGlance.
Method:X-ray diffraction, Resolution 1.618Å

Function

QUEF_VIBCH Catalyzes the NADPH-dependent reduction of 7-cyano-7-deazaguanine (preQ0) to 7-aminomethyl-7-deazaguanine (preQ1) (By similarity).
